The fetch-execute (FE) cycle

Computer Systems

Unit Summary

In this unit pupils will discover the difference between general purpose and embedded systems. They will examine computer architecture and the components that make up a processor. Pupils will recognise the need for storage and be able to select a suitable storage device for a given purpose.

Lesson Summary

You will learn to describe the steps and functions of components in the fetch-execute (FE) cycle.

Key Notes

  • The control unit decodes an instruction and tells other components what to do.
  • The accumulator holds any data that is produced.
  • Buses carry instructions from one component to another.

Vocabulary To Learn

  • bus: used to carry instructions from one component to another
  • binary representation: a sequence of 0s and 1s — the machine code of a computer
  • accumulator: a register in the CPU that stores the results of calculations
  • simulator: a program or system that imitates the behaviour of a real-world process
